Output 85162409baf119a2aebb8f97396055f807653f17d101c351932928b25dfcea24:0

value
307288
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08cffc9131f20fad2df1316e5688a431d5cbb079 OP_EQUAL
address
32VcVEsnWFF8AZcAPuba4aUPSmJRTZCuAc
transaction
85162409baf119a2aebb8f97396055f807653f17d101c351932928b25dfcea24
spent
true